Class LegacyObjectBean
java.lang.Object
com.riadalabs.jira.plugins.insight.services.model.ObjectBean
com.riadalabs.jira.plugins.insight.services.model.LegacyObjectBean
- All Implemented Interfaces:
Serializable
,Comparable<ObjectBean>
Model representing an object
- Author:
- Mathias Edblom
- See Also:
-
Field Summary
Fields inherited from class com.riadalabs.jira.plugins.insight.services.model.ObjectBean
OBJECT_KEY_FORMAT
-
Constructor Summary
ConstructorsConstructorDescriptionLegacyObjectBean
(int id, String label, String objectKey, Date created, Date updated, boolean hasAvatar, int objectTypeId, List<ObjectAttributeBean> objectAttributeBeans, boolean archived, Date archivedDate, String archivedBy) Constructor of immutable object bean -
Method Summary
Methods inherited from class com.riadalabs.jira.plugins.insight.services.model.ObjectBean
compareTo, createMutable, createMutable, createObjectAttributeBean, deepEquals, defaultEqualsImpl, defaultHashCodeImpl, getOutputString, setArchived, setArchivedBy, setArchivedDate, setCreated, setHasAvatar, setId, setLabel, setName, setObjectKey, setObjectTypeId, setUpdated, toString, toStringWithAttributeValues
-
Constructor Details
-
Method Details
-
getId
- Specified by:
getId
in classObjectBean
-
getLabel
- Specified by:
getLabel
in classObjectBean
-
getName
Deprecated.- Specified by:
getName
in classObjectBean
-
getObjectKey
- Specified by:
getObjectKey
in classObjectBean
-
getCreated
- Specified by:
getCreated
in classObjectBean
-
getUpdated
- Specified by:
getUpdated
in classObjectBean
-
isHasAvatar
public boolean isHasAvatar()- Specified by:
isHasAvatar
in classObjectBean
-
getObjectAttributeBeans
@NotNull @Size(min=1) public @NotNull @Size(min=1) List<? extends ObjectAttributeBean> getObjectAttributeBeans()- Specified by:
getObjectAttributeBeans
in classObjectBean
-
getObjectTypeId
- Specified by:
getObjectTypeId
in classObjectBean
-
getArchivedDate
- Specified by:
getArchivedDate
in classObjectBean
-
isArchived
public boolean isArchived()- Specified by:
isArchived
in classObjectBean
-
getArchivedBy
- Specified by:
getArchivedBy
in classObjectBean
-
hashCode
public int hashCode() -
equals
-